Duties and Responsibilities
A qualified and experienced office manager brings extensive skills to your workplace and aims to take over all the responsibilities involved in your workplace management. They act as the secret pillar of your business by ensuring every employee has the resources and well-managed space to do their job properly. Such a comprehensive commitment comes with several duties and responsibilities. They can be summed up as follows:
Handle Basic Office Tasks
The office manager’s job is to handle all the basic maintenance tasks to ensure your office space is tidy and well-organized. They are the point person for any extraneous duties involved in running the business. They will organize the seating arrangements, maintain office supplies, and coordinate with any department so everyone can do their job.
Manage Administrative Staff Members
The many individual duties of this role can be divided into two basic human roles: leadership and mediation. As the key person responsible for office maintenance and management, they also act as the head of all administrative staff within your office. This includes all support staff like security, reception, cleaning staff, etc.
Organize and Maintain Office Condition
The office manager can be considered the housekeeper for an office space. As such, they take over the complete responsibility of organizing and maintaining the office in perfect condition. Whether you want to rearrange the seating arrangement for employees or require a new conference room to be set up, these professionals will do the needful to make it happen. They will also make necessary repairs by hiring and coordinating with service contractors.
Procure Office Supplies
Keeping the office well-stocked with necessary stationery is a crucial responsibility of an office manager. With a diligent and attentive professional taking care of office supplies, you and your team can have a seamless work experience without being bogged down by little inconveniences. They will also coordinate directly with your IT team to ensure that your team has the necessary digital equipment to do their work.
Deal With Office Vendors
During regular office maintenance and supply management, they will be the point person who deals with all external vendors and service providers. They fulfill this important role, allowing your company to run properly. Since they act as your representative in all these situations, you must hire a competent office manager with excellent communication skills.
Design Office Procedures and Policies
Your office manager will also work closely with HR to maintain and update the office policies as required. As the head of all support staff who maintain your office space, the input of these professionals is crucial in this matter. They will have an in-depth understanding of many factors that should impact your office policies and procedures. They will also partner with HR to ensure the company’s health and safety policies are up-to-date.
Help Maintain Personnel Records, Organize Interviews
A skilled office manager can also lend a hand in maintaining personnel records and organizing interviews. You can expect them to be proactive in hiring concerns for support roles and will also be present to receive any guests in your office. They can further deal with any maintenance-related issues your employees face and with correspondence, complaints, and queries from outside.
Manage and Report Office G&A Budget
As the key individual responsible for office maintenance and administration, the office manager will also work on your general and administrative budget. It is a core part of their training, and they understand how to manage and report your G&A budget properly. This role must execute their duties autonomously, and their budget management and reporting training is crucial to fulfilling that promise.
Organize in-house and off-site events
Just as the office manager is responsible for all office management tasks, they will also take over any special event organizing duties. They will step up to organize formal conferences, outings, and other kinds of events. This includes liaising with catering services, arranging transport and accommodations, etc. Whether an event occurs in-house or off-site, you can rely on these professionals to handle all the particulars.
Prepare Presentations and Reports
Knowledge of software packages like email tools, spreadsheets, and databases is another essential skill that office managers bring to the table. Presentations are crucial for every business to clear everything out. They can make appealing presentations using different tools, including all the key elements. Besides their standard maintenance duties, they can form a valuable helping hand in minor office tasks like specific kinds of paperwork, filing, etc. You can also enlist their help in preparing presentations and drafting office letters and reports.
Key Skills and Qualifications
These professionals require high competence and numerous soft skills. The role of an office manager surrounds an extensive list of duties and responsibilities within the office space. Everyone wants an organized workspace. So, they do everything required to ensure your workspace is well-maintained.
You can expect an experienced office manager to be reliable and adaptable, capable of jumping ahead of problems for smooth sailing. Good leadership capability and polished communication skills are integral for this role to do their job competently. With so many responsibilities, their job is naturally fast-paced. So, they are typically good at time management. These professionals also possess good organization and problem-solving skills. These skills allow them to stay on top of their duties.
